The Speech

This is written to evaluate a speech presented to introduce the world 's leading language-learning software named Rosetta Stone , on (date ) at (place /venue . Some (number ) xxxxxxx students , staff , and faculty at (school /institution ) were made familiar with the new software through a speech presented by (speaker . In about 20 minutes , the audience was made familiar with the software in a formal speech with the use of visual aids and tools

According to (speaker , Rosetta Stone is a software that teaches basic language skills . In more than 30 languages , students

are taught through the software of basic language skills such as speaking , writing , reading and listening . After signing up a contract with Rosetta Stone , members of the xxxxx community can now access the software free of charge . Where there is Internet connection , users can easily log in by using a username and a password

Because students , faculty and staff alike can use the software for free the speech was addressed to a varied audience , of different ages and belonging to groups of various interests

The Four Main Criteria

The four main criteria used to analyze the speech and the speaker are 1 )Speech organization , 2 )Evidences to Support Speech Content 3 )Communication with the Audience , and 4 )Use of Tools and Visual Aids .Organization

In any speech , whether it be a small group or public speech , it is imperative to prepare the contents of the speech in a logical manner This should be done for the speaker to effectively communicate the message to the speaker . Especially in a formal setting , there is fixed distance between the speaker and the listeners . There is also a time limit so the speaker should be able to maximize the given time to present all relevant points or information in his /her speech

In the speech , the speaker explained what she was going to talk about and for how long it would take . The speaker showed that she definitely prepared for the speech because she did not have to look from her notes for each point she is discussing . Her organization of ideas in the speech helped the audience understand the . It might have also encouraged them to use the software because they understood the basic information and features of the software

Evidences to Support Speech Content

In an informative speech , the speaker 's primary task is to inform his /her audience . Thus , he /she needs to present evidences that are truthful to support the information being presented

The speaker gave a personal testimony when she was still learning to speak Spanish in the past . According to her , it was hard for her to practice Spanish without actually applying it in real life situations From this context , she explained the advantages of Rosetta Stone that has real life example simulation in its new technology .
